HP DeskJet 2800 printer zero-day flaw leaks Wi-Fi credentials
HP DeskJet 2800 series printers are affected by a newly disclosed vulnerability that allows anyone on the same network to access sensitive configuration data without authentication. The flaw, tracked as CVE-2026-13753, affects devices running firmware version TBP1CN2612AR or earlier, and no security update is currently available.
